§ 34-60-123 — Interstate compact to conserve oil and gas

Colorado·Title 34 Mineral·Art. Energy and Carbon Management
The governor may execute agreements with other member states for expiration date extensions or other modifications of the terms of the interstate compact to conserve oil and gas. The governor may further take all steps necessary to effect withdrawal of this state from the compact upon his determination that withdrawal is in the best interests of the state of Colorado.
